Paes-Damm storm into Rome Masters semis

May 12, 2007 15:36 IST

Leander Paes and Martin Damm stormed into the semi-finals of the Rome Masters with a 6-4, 6-3 victory over Romanian Andrei Pavel and his German partner Alexander Waske on Friday.

The third seeded Indo-Czech pair will take on the sixth seeded French-Serbian duo of Fabrice Santoro and Nenad Zimonjic.

In a lop-sided encounter, Paes and Damm hardly put a foot wrong against their eighth seeded opponents, holding serve throughout and breaking thrice to wrap the match in a little over an hour.

It was Paes and Damm's first match in the tournament, having got walkovers in the first and second rounds.
